Just this afternoon, the 12 hopefuls for Selecţiei Naţionale Eurovision 2016, the Romanian national selection for Eurovision, have been revealed. 94 songs were sent in, 2 were disqualified because they didn’t meet certain criteria. Over the course of three days, a jury has been listening to the songs and after heated but constructive debates, according to Iuliana Marciuc, executive producer of the national final, the jury has reached a consensus has been reached and out of the 92 songs, 12 hopefuls have been chosen.
The songs that made it are:
- Florena – Behind the shadows
- Hayley Evetts – Brand new day
- Jukebox – Come on everybody
- Vanotek feat. The Code & Georgian – I’m coming home
- Irina Popa – Lasă-mă, eu te las
- Dream Walkers – Let it shine
- Ovidiu Anton – Moment of silence
- Andra Olteanu – Nai Nai
- Mihai Băjinaru – Never too late
- M I H A I – Paradisio
- Xandra – Superhuman
- Doru Todoruţ feat. Irina Baianţ – The Voice
M I H A I being the same Mihai who brought Romania a 4th place with Tornerò in 2006.

The semi-final and final will be taking place in the sports hall of Baia Mare in northwestern Romania. From the 12 semi-finalists, six will advance to the final: 4 chosen by a jury and the other 2 through televoting. In the final the winner will be chosen by the televoters solely.
